About Court Lodge. Dartmouth sits on the River Dart in South Devon’s South Hams, an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ty near Start Bay. This historic town boasts a scenic waterfront, narrow streets filled with shops, galleries and eateries, plus events such as the Dart Music Festival, Dartmouth Food Festival and the Royal Regatta. Landmarks include Dartmouth Castle, Britannia Royal Naval College and nearby Greenway House. Popular walks follow the South West Coast Path and Dart Valley Trail, while the Dartmouth Steam Railway offers scenic trips. Ferries reach Kingswear, Brixham and Dittisham, and nearby beaches include Blackpool Sands and Slapton Sands.
